Hyper-Personalization at Scale: The True Power of AI and Machine Learning

 

For years, “personalization” was the holy grail of marketing, but let’s be honest, it often meant little more than just dropping a customer’s first name into an email. That era? It’s definitively over. Today, artificial intelligence (AI) and machine learning (ML) aren’t just tweaking personalization; they’re transforming it from a simple tactic into a core business strategy. We’re talking about a level of individualized experience that used to be pure fantasy.

This isn’t just about automating things, you know? It’s about anticipation. It means using vast amounts of data to truly understand and serve a customer’s needs in real-time, often before they even realize what they want. The driving force here is simple: consumers, now totally accustomed to the curated worlds of Netflix and Spotify, expect that same bespoke treatment from every single brand they interact with. And if you’re not delivering it, someone else will be.

Nowhere is this shift more apparent than in the hotel industry. Imagine walking into a hotel room where the temperature is already set exactly how you like it, your favorite genre of music is playing softly in the background, and a welcome message on the TV suggests a reservation at a nearby restaurant that perfectly matches your known culinary tastes. This isn’t science fiction anymore. Leading hotel groups are absolutely leveraging AI to synthesize data—think booking history, on-property spending, even post-stay survey sentiment—to build a dynamic, living profile for each guest. This allows them to move way beyond static loyalty tiers and actually offer truly unique, memorable stays.

And it gets better. These same AI models also power incredibly sophisticated dynamic pricing. They’re adjusting rates not just based on how full the hotel is, but on an individual’s booking patterns and their perceived value. This helps the hotel maximize revenue, yes, but it also ensures the guest feels like they’re getting a fair price, tailored just for them.

What’s often overlooked, however, is that the real power of AI here isn’t always in those grand, surprising gestures. Most people assume hyper-personalization is about dazzling customers with uncanny predictions, right? The reality is, a significant chunk of its value lies in flawlessly executing the small things, consistently, for every single person. It’s about making sure that request for extra pillows, made on a booking three years ago, is remembered and fulfilled without the guest ever having to ask again. It’s this operational excellence at scale—removing those minor frictions and demonstrating a genuine “memory” of preference—that builds deep, lasting loyalty. You see, AI isn’t just a tool for delight; it’s a tool for radical competence.

Here’s where things get more complicated, though. The line between attentive, helpful service and invasive surveillance is dangerously thin. As hotels collect more granular data—from what you order for room service to which spa treatments you merely browse—they’re entering a high-stakes relationship with guest privacy. The benefit of that perfectly tailored experience is constantly weighed against the risk of making a guest feel monitored, maybe even a little creepy. This is the central tension of hyper-personalization: it absolutely requires a deep well of trust, and that trust can evaporate in an instant if a brand oversteps. A system that recommends a cab to the airport based on your flight schedule is incredibly helpful; one that comments on how late you returned to your room last night? Yeah, that’s not. Successfully navigating this requires not just good data infrastructure, but a sophisticated ethical framework.

In retail, this dynamic plays out a bit differently. An e-commerce site can personalize product recommendations based on your browsing history, and a misstep there is relatively low-cost; the customer just ignores the suggestion. The experience is largely transactional. But in hospitality, the experience is the product. Personalization is woven into a physical, intimate space over a period of time. A failed recommendation for a pair of jeans is quickly forgotten; a failed attempt to personalize a travel experience—like a poorly chosen room or a mistaken assumption about a guest’s needs—can absolutely ruin a trip and damage that brand relationship far more deeply. This is why getting it right here matters so much.

The Seamless Environment: How IoT is Erasing the Line Between Physical and Digital

 

So, if AI and machine learning provide the brains for hyper-personalization, then the Internet of Things (IoT) provides the nervous system. It’s that invisible network of sensors, devices, and actuators that translates a digital preference into a real-world action, effectively blurring, even erasing, the line between our physical and digital environments. This isn’t just about connecting a thermostat to the internet anymore; it’s about creating spaces that anticipate, react, and adapt in real time. We are, quite literally, building a world that responds to us, and this shift is one of the most tangible emerging technology trends impacting business right now.

Consider the modern hotel experience, which is fast becoming a key battleground for IoT implementation. Imagine checking in via your phone, your assigned room automatically setting the temperature to your preferred 71 degrees, dimming the lights, and queuing up your favorite streaming service, all before your key even touches the door. This is IoT in action, turning a generic room into your room. But what’s often overlooked is that the most powerful applications are the ones the guest never even sees. A sensor on an HVAC unit, for instance, can send an alert predicting a failure weeks in advance, allowing for maintenance during low occupancy. Smart water meters can detect a tiny leak inside a wall, potentially saving thousands in damage and operational costs. The guest only notices one thing: a stay that is flawlessly, almost magically, smooth.

Many people think of IoT primarily in terms of consumer-facing gadgets, but the reality is its greatest impact lies squarely in operational efficiency. It’s less about the novelty and much more about the numbers. The same principles that create a seamless hotel stay are now revolutionizing the factory floor. In a smart factory, every machine, conveyor belt, and tool is embedded with sensors that stream data constantly. This creates a living “digital twin” of the entire operation, a virtual model that can be used to:

  • Predict exactly when a piece of machinery will fail, turning costly reactive repairs into scheduled, proactive maintenance.
  • Identify subtle bottlenecks in the production line that would be totally invisible to the human eye.
  • Adjust energy consumption based on real-time production demands, directly lowering utility bills and helping the planet.

The result is a finely tuned, self-correcting system that minimizes downtime and maximizes output. And no, this isn’t some futuristic concept; it’s a competitive advantage being deployed right now, turning industrial environments into highly responsive ecosystems.

But here’s where things get more complicated. This seamless world is built on a foundation of immense data collection. The very same sensors that adjust a room’s lighting also record when a guest enters and leaves. The systems that optimize a factory floor also monitor employee movements and equipment usage patterns. This creates a powerful tension point: the incredible benefits of efficiency and personalization come at the cost of heightened privacy and security risks. The challenge isn’t just making the technology work; it’s building a framework of trust around it. What happens to that guest preference data after checkout? Who ensures the factory’s operational data isn’t vulnerable to a breach? For all its promise, the widespread adoption of IoT is fundamentally constrained by how well we can answer these questions of digital stewardship. And frankly, we’re still figuring that out.

The New Frontier of Trust: Blockchain’s Role in Data and Transparency

 

After seeing how the Internet of Things creates such a seamless, data-rich environment, a absolutely critical question emerges: Who guards all that information? As sensors and devices multiply, so does the river of personal and operational data, and with it, a growing sense of vulnerability. This is where the conversation shifts from pure connectivity to credibility. And while it’s often misunderstood, blockchain technology is now stepping out of the shadow of cryptocurrency to offer a compelling, if complex, answer to the modern crisis of digital trust.

Let’s be very clear about this. Most people hear “blockchain” and their minds immediately jump to volatile digital currencies and speculative trading, right? But that’s honestly like confusing the entire internet with just one popular website. The reality for business is far more foundational. At its core, a blockchain is simply a shared, unchangeable ledger. Think of it as a digital record book that, once a transaction or piece of information is written down, cannot be altered or deleted by anyone. And because this ledger is distributed across many computers instead of being held by one central authority, it creates a single, verifiable source of truth that everyone in the network can see and, crucially, trust. Its true value isn’t currency; it’s certainty.

So why does this matter so much right now? Because trust has become a non-negotiable brand asset. Consumers are more aware than ever of how their data is being used, tracked, and monetized, and regulators are responding with stricter privacy laws (hello, GDPR). In this environment, simply having a privacy policy just isn’t enough anymore. Brands, especially in hospitality, are now expected to prove they are responsible stewards of information. Blockchain offers a powerful mechanism for that proof, transforming corporate responsibility from a marketing claim into a cryptographically-secured fact. This shift from ‘trust us’ to ‘verify for yourself’ is a monumental change in the power dynamic between a business and its customers.

Consider the hotel supply chain. A guest is promised a “farm-to-table” dining experience or ethically sourced linens. Today, that’s a story you largely have to take on faith. But with blockchain, that story becomes a verifiable journey. Each step—from the actual farm that grew the produce to the logistics company that transported it, all the way to the hotel kitchen—can be recorded as an immutable block on the chain. Imagine a simple QR code on the menu that could allow a diner to see that entire, unedited history for themselves. What’s often overlooked is that this isn’t just about transparency for its own sake; it’s about building a deeper, more resilient brand loyalty rooted in provable authenticity. And that’s a game-changer.

This same principle applies directly to guest data, which, let’s face it, is a hotel’s most sensitive asset. Loyalty programs, payment details, personal preferences—these are goldmines for both marketers and, unfortunately, hackers. Instead of storing all this information in one centralized database—a single, tempting target for a breach—blockchain enables a more secure, decentralized approach. Imagine a system where a guest literally controls their own digital identity, granting the hotel temporary, verifiable access to only the specific information it needs for their stay. The guest gets control, and the hotel drastically reduces its liability. It fundamentally reframes data security from a purely defensive posture to a collaborative partnership with the guest.

Of course, here’s where things get more complicated. The hidden truth of blockchain is that its greatest strength—decentralization—is also its biggest implementation hurdle. It’s not just a piece of software you simply install on one computer. It absolutely requires buy-in and integration across a network of partners, from suppliers to payment processors. A blockchain for one is, frankly, useless. This need for ecosystem-wide collaboration makes adoption slow and expensive, a pretty significant barrier for an industry already navigating tight margins. It’s a powerful tool, no doubt, but it demands a level of cooperation that most supply chains are not yet structured for, and that’s a tough nut to crack.

There’s also a critical tension point between the technology’s fundamental design and evolving regulations. Blockchain’s immutability is fantastic for creating a permanent audit trail, sure, but it runs into direct conflict with data privacy laws like GDPR, which include the “right to be forgotten.” How exactly do you erase personal data from a ledger that is, by its very nature, un-erasable? This doesn’t make the technology unusable, but it means implementation must be incredibly thoughtful, often involving complex architectures where sensitive data is stored off-chain and linked cryptographically. It is not, by any means, a simple fix, and anyone telling you otherwise is selling something.

Future-Proofing Your Workforce Amid Emerging Technology Trends

 

After exploring that whole frontier of trust with technologies like blockchain, the conversation inevitably circles back to the most critical element of any business: its people. The narrative surrounding emerging technology trends is often, and unfairly, dominated by a sense of impending automation—a fear of machines making human roles obsolete. But this perspective completely misses the point. The real story isn’t one of replacement, but of evolution. It’s about augmentation, not abdication.

What people often imagine is a hotel front desk becoming fully automated, a cold and lifeless kiosk. The reality, however, is far more nuanced and, frankly, much more interesting. When routine, repetitive tasks like check-ins and key card issuance are handled by technology, the front desk professional is actually liberated. Their role can evolve from a transactional clerk into a genuine experience ambassador. They now have the time—and the data-driven insights—to recommend a local jazz club they know a guest would absolutely love based on their profile, or to solve a complex travel issue that an algorithm could never, ever untangle. But here’s the kicker: this transition doesn’t happen by itself. It requires a deliberate investment in a new kind of workforce, one built on a foundation of uniquely human skills, powerfully amplified by technology.

The critical question, then, is what skills actually matter in this new landscape? It’s more than just basic digital literacy, trust me. The true value lies in cultivating capabilities that machines simply can’t replicate, creating a powerful synergy between human talent and artificial intelligence. These core competencies absolutely include:

  • Data Literacy: Not just reading dashboards, but interpreting the story the data tells. It’s about a hotel manager looking at guest feedback trends and truly understanding the why behind a dip in satisfaction, not just acknowledging the number itself.
  • Human-Machine Collaboration: This is the art of working effectively alongside AI. It means knowing precisely when to trust a system’s recommendation for room pricing and when to override it based on a local event the AI doesn’t know about. It’s a partnership, not a command structure.
  • Emotional Intelligence & Empathy: As transactional tasks fade into the background, the value of genuine human connection skyrockets. The ability to read a frustrated guest’s body language and respond with genuine empathy is a premium skill that technology absolutely cannot fake.
  • Critical Thinking & Problem Solving: Technology can flag a problem, sure, like a double-booking, but it often takes a creative human mind to resolve it in a way that leaves the customer feeling valued, not just processed. This is where people shine.

Here’s the hidden truth that many executives miss: the biggest barrier to leveraging these powerful new tools isn’t the technology itself, but the organizational culture. Businesses are fantastic at acquiring new software, but often terrible at cultivating the new skills needed to make it sing. A common misconception is that a few training workshops are enough. This couldn’t be further from the truth. Upskilling isn’t a one-time event; it’s a commitment to creating a culture of continuous learning and adaptation. And let’s be honest, this is hard. It requires time, significant budget, and a C-suite that truly understands the long-term value, which can be a tough sell in sectors like hospitality that are often focused on immediate operational costs. The failure to invest in your people is the single fastest way to turn a promising technological investment into expensive, underutilized shelfware.

This creates a palpable tension point for any modern business. There’s a constant pull towards the efficiency and cost savings promised by automation, but this can directly threaten the very human-centric experience that builds brand loyalty, especially in service industries. A hotel can install the most sophisticated guest management AI imaginable, but if the staff isn’t trained to use those insights to create a more personal, welcoming stay, the technology can actually feel intrusive and dehumanizing. Aligning investment in human capital with technological capital isn’t just a good idea; it’s a strategic imperative. Without it, the full potential of any new system remains locked away, and the risk of alienating your customer base grows. Integrating Emerging Technology Trends: From Adoption to Strategic Advantage

 

After preparing the workforce for what’s next, the focus naturally shifts to the tools themselves. And here, the temptation is immense. A new AI-powered chatbot promises to slash service inquiries. An IoT platform offers smart room controls. A dynamic pricing engine claims to maximize revenue. It’s easy, so easy, to see each of these as a win, a box to check on the innovation list. But this is where most organizations stumble, badly. They become collectors of shiny objects, creating a digital junk drawer of powerful but disconnected tools. The real challenge isn’t just adopting new tech; it’s weaving it into a single, intelligent fabric that actually works together.

Consider the modern hotel experience. In a piecemeal approach, a guest might interact with a slick chatbot to request extra towels. That request, however, often lands in a completely separate system, totally invisible to the main property management system (PMS). Later, at the front desk, the staff has no idea the request was made or fulfilled. Meanwhile, the in-room smart thermostat, another standalone purchase, doesn’t know the guest’s preferred temperature from their loyalty profile. The result? A series of isolated, slightly frustrating interactions that feel anything but futuristic. You have the technology, but you don’t have the experience. What’s often overlooked is that disconnected systems actually create new points of friction for both customers and staff. You’ve added complexity, not simplicity.

This is the critical difference between mere adoption and true integration. Most people assume that simply deploying cutting-edge tools automatically leads to a competitive advantage. The reality is far more mundane and, frankly, far more difficult. Adoption is simply acquiring a tool. Integration, on the other hand, is about creating a conversation between those tools. It’s about building a central nervous system for your business where data flows freely from one point to another, creating a single, coherent picture of your operations and your customer. It’s less about the flashy front-end application and much more about the unseen plumbing of APIs and data warehouses that makes everything work in concert. True digital transformation is built on this invisible architecture.

Why does this matter so much right now? Because customer expectations are no longer shaped solely by your direct competitors; they’re shaped by the seamless ecosystems of companies like Apple and Amazon. Consumers are conditioned to expect effortless, personalized experiences where their data and preferences follow them everywhere. When a hotel’s app doesn’t recognize them at the check-in kiosk—a seemingly minor glitch—the entire illusion of modern service shatters. It’s a jarring disconnect. The pressure to integrate isn’t just about internal efficiency anymore; it’s about meeting a baseline of customer experience that is now table stakes. A fragmented tech stack is no longer just an internal headache; it’s a visible brand weakness that customers feel instantly.

Of course, this is where things get complicated. The pursuit of a truly unified tech stack is fraught with challenges. The primary limitation isn’t usually desire, it’s reality. Businesses, especially established ones like large hotel chains, are often burdened with legacy systems that were never designed to communicate with outside software. Integrating them can be expensive, time-consuming, and incredibly risky, sometimes requiring custom development that becomes its own ongoing maintenance nightmare. This introduces a significant tension: the promise of exponential value from a unified system versus the very real risk of a costly integration project failing or causing major operational disruptions. The hidden truth is that the biggest barrier to a futuristic business isn’t a lack of new technology, but the stubbornness of the old. It’s tough to build a gleaming new structure on crumbling foundations.

Yet, for those who successfully navigate this complexity, the payoff is immense. A truly integrated system does more than just make things efficient. It unlocks predictive power. When the PMS, customer relationship management (CRM), and in-room IoT systems are all seamlessly sharing data, a hotel can move far beyond simple personalization. It can truly anticipate needs. For example, it could know that a particular guest who always orders room service after 10 PM has just checked in and automatically push a late-night dining menu to their in-room tablet at 9:45 PM. This proactive service is what truly separates market leaders from the rest.
